Switzerland Mourns Victims of Deadly Ski Resort FireSource: nytimes.com
Switzerland is in mourning following a devastating fire at the Le Constellation bar in the Crans-Montana ski resort on New Year's Eve, which claimed the lives of at least 40 people, mostly teens and young adults, and injured over 100. The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ints is joining a national day of mourning to commemorate the victims. Authorities are investigating the cause, with initial suspicions pointing to sparklers attached to champagne bottles.

In-Depth Analysis

The fire at Le Constellation bar in Crans-Montana has shaken Switzerland, leading to a national day of mourning and a criminal investigation. The blaze, which occurred during a New Year's Eve celebration, quickly became one of the country's worst tragedies. Investigations are focusing on potential negligence, with authorities scrutinizing safety measures and potential code violations at the bar.

Jacques Moretti, the bar owner, faces potential charges of manslaughter by negligence, bodily harm by negligence, and arson by negligence. The municipal chief of Crans-Montana, Nicolas Féraud, indicated a "culture of reckless risk-taking" and that the government had never received alerts about problems at the bar.
